        The Washington Times is a daily broadsheet newspaper published in Washington, D.C., the capital of the United States. It was founded in 1982 by Unification Church founder Sun Myung Moon and is subsidized by the Unification Church community. The Times is known for its conservative stance on political and social issues.

            From his office in Nevada, entrepreneur Dennis Hope has spawned a multi-million dollar property business selling lunar real estate. It sounds far-fetched, but according to Hope, nearly 4,000,000 people have already signed up - including George Lucas, John Travolta, Tom Hanks and even George W Bush. Hope allocates land by simply closing his eyes and pointing to a map of the moon 'It's not very scientific, but it's kinda fun' he says. It's fun that has already made him $9 million.

            But this is peanuts compared to what scientists believe is the real prize lying in the moon rocks. Data collected from the Apollo moon landings have indicated that large deposits of an extremely rare gas called Helium 3 are trapped in
            the lunar soil. Scientists believe that this Helium 3 could be used to create a new source of almost inexhaustible, clean, pollution free energy on earth. It's a potential that many scientists are keen to exploit and plans are already afoot to strip mine the moon for Helium 3 and transport it the quarter of a million miles back
            to earth. Whoever succeeds could solve the world's energy crisis - according to Jerry Kulcinski from the University of Wisconsin-Madison, Helium 3 may be the Persian Gulf of the 21st Century.

            But who will get to the moon first? And should they be exploiting the moon's valuable resources at all?

                The program outlines how the racialist theories of the SS were drawn from archaeology, myth and legend, as well as selected history. Nazi ideas about "Aryans" and the "master race" came out of historical and ethnic fantasies in which legends such as the Holy Grail and the lost city of Atlantis — supposed to be a home of the Aryan race — played their part.

                HITLER’S SEARCH FOR THE HOLY GRAIL contains rare and previously unseen footage, including

                “* color film of the Nazi expedition to Antarctica;
                * film of the Nazi expeditions across the world, from the Baltic to Venezuela;
                * footage of the 1938 expedition to Tibet, with the measuring of skulls of Tibetans;
                * documentary evidence for expeditions to Peru, Iceland and Iran, and footage of SS chief Heinrich Himmler at archaeological sites.”

                The film conjures the eerie world that permeated the thoughts of key members of the Nazi leadership, especially Himmler, and shows how top scholars, some of them still alive, collaborated in this project.

                  The series on the global crash examines the boom years before the bust. With testimony from many of the key decision makers who shaped our lives over the last two decades, including Gordon Brown, governor of the Bank of England Mervyn King, and an exclusive interview with former chairman of the US Federal Reserve Alan Greenspan, it charts how the financial bubble grew and grew.

                  The programme explains how we changed our attitude to risk, learnt to live with debt and, above all, how governments stepped back from regulating any of it. At the heart of the story is Alan Greenspan, who for 20 years was one of the most powerful people in the world. In October 2008, weeks after the catastrophic collapse of Lehman Brothers, the man whose ideas influenced the world admitted he might have been 'partially' wrong.

                    Lucifer, Beelzebub, The Beast, Satan... He has been called many names and taken many strange different forms over the ages. So where does the concept of the traditional evil come from? The History of the Devil goes back to the ancient Middle East, even before the Old Testament to find the roots of Satan. The answer is in the ancient Mesopotamia. In Zoroastrianism it was believed that the all-knowing good God was Ahura Mazda, the one Uncreated Creator, and Ahriman was his antithesis, the God of chaos, the dark and evil one. Probably the bases of these teachings like heaven and hell, good and evil were transferred to the other monotheistic religions. Broadcasted in 2007.

                              “For centuries archaeologists have been trying to work out how the ancient Egyptians raised huge stone blocks to the top of the Great Pyramid. This documentary presents a radical new theory by French architect Jean-Pierre Houdin. He believes that an internal ramp was used, which is still inside the Pyramid waiting to be discovered. If he is right, it is the greatest discovery since Tutankhamun.”

                                A BBC documentary uncovers, for the first time, the original manuscript where Newton forecast the date of the end of the world.

                                Newton, the father of modern mathematics, dedicated a large part of his life to a quest to decode the Bible which he believed to be the word of God.For over 50 years, he studied the Bible trying to unravel God's secret laws of the Universe.He was fanatical in his quest to discover the date for the Second Coming of Christ and the end of the world.

                                Scholars have spent years trying to unravel Newton's writings on the Book of Revelation to establish when he thought the apocalypse was coming.For the first time, Newton: The Dark Heretic reveals the date he forecast is within many people's lifetimes - 2060.The BBC was given rare access to Newton's original manuscripts in the Hebrew National Library in Jerusalem.





                                Buried in his papers, Dr Stephen Snobelen, from the University of King's College in Nova Scotia, found the original document where Newton had written down his prediction.In 2060, Newton believed the dramatic events forecast in the apocalyptic Book of Revelation would occur: massive plagues and fires; the terrible battle of Armageddon between good and evil and the destruction and eternal damnation of the wicked.

                                Producer Malcolm Neaum says: "Newton prayed daily for the end of the world which he believed would herald the Second Coming of Christ. This would usher in the 1000 year rule of the Saints and Newton believed he would then take his place as Chief Saint."
